How they compare

Macao currently reports 99.9% against 99.9% in Ukraine, a difference of 0.0%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 18 shared years of data; in 2002 it was Macao ahead.

Macao ranks 61st and Ukraine ranks 61st of 211 countries.

Macao has averaged higher in every one of the 3 decades both report.
